Make a tray of these in minutes...
The ideal gift for impatient bakers, this mains-powered gizmo cooks seven yummy cupcakes in less than four minutes – no tins, trays or oven required. Simply preheat, pour your mix into the individual non-stick cavities and close the lid.

Product Features:
- Cook 7 cupcakes in less than 4 minutes
- Cooks cupcakes evenly
- Non-stick plates
- Use homemade or shop bought cake mixes
- Cupcake recipes and topping ideas included
- Mains powered
- Voltage 230V, 50Hz
- Wattage 1400W
- 26cm (W) x 24cm (L) x 16cm (H)

In regards to Cath Bagshaw, Bedford UK - 6th March 2011. To be honest you don't need the plates to come out because they are defiantly are non-stick. I have made loads and loads of batches and they all just come out when I pick them up. The only thing is when you put the mixture in you get drops which don't go in so they are on the edge but they just slide so don't worry about that.
Firebox - you say it takes 4 minutes to make the cakes and it doesn't it takes about 6 minutes for my cakes and my friend made some and his still took 6.
ALSO IN THE PICTURE IT SHOWS THE CAVITY'S BEING FILLED TO THE TOP IF YOU DO THEY WILL SPILL YOU ONLY NEED ABOUT 3/4 OF THE CAVITY MIXTURE.
